The quiet hallway was empty.
Even their breathing seemed to be amplified by the empty space.
Inhale, exhale, like the sound of a heartbeat echoing in the hallway.
They looked at each other, but neither spoke.
Jian Liangtong's raised eyes dropped down again as she straightened up from the wall. She moved her numb and stiff legs, brushing past Huo Shaojun. She walked slowly, yet resolutely, not looking back.
Huo Shaojun stared at her back, his upright spine as tense as a drawn bow. His clenched fists mirrored his current feeling of suppressed despair.
Finally, even her silhouette disappeared from his sight.
Huo Shaojun's heart felt as if it was trampled by thousands of horses, chaos and panic lingering within him.
That overwhelming panic, as if he was about to lose her completely.
